9, Gorringe Road, Eastbourne is described in the public record as an early-century house with 2,217 ft2 of internal area.
Locally, houses of this size normally have 5 bedrooms with a garden.
Our estimate of the sale value of 9, Gorringe Road, Eastbourne is £612,391 and its rental estimate is £2,712 per month, given the available information and assuming reasonable condition.
Gorringe Road, Eastbourne, BN22 falls within the BN22 postal district, in the borough of Eastbourne.
9, Gorringe Road, Eastbourne has no records in the the Land Registry and a single entry in the EPC database dated July 2021.
We combine this information with public data of neighbouring properties to estimate the property attributes and values.
The local information is scored as 3 out of 5 and is considered of medium accuracy.
The condition of a property plays an important role in determining its value, with the degree of impact varying by property type, size and location.
For 9, Gorringe Road, Eastbourne, we estimate a market value of £643,011 and a rental value of £2,847 per month when presented in very good decorative order. Should the property require extensive cosmetic improvement, those figures would reduce to £569,524 and £2,522 per month respectively.
Over the last year, 9, Gorringe Road, Eastbourne has seen its estimated sale value decrease by £25,507 (4.2%) and its estimated rental value grow by £22 per month (0.8%). This results in an estimated gross rental yield of 5.3%.
9, Gorringe Road, Eastbourne has an Energy Performance Rating (EPC) of G. This is based on the most recent assessment, dated 16 Jul 2021.
The property is not connected to mains gas and has partial double glazing. It is heated using Electric storage heaters.
